How to Design a 5-Star Hotel Reception Area in Foyr Neo

As an interior designer, crafting a welcoming yet sophisticated hotel reception area is crucial for establishing a strong first impression. This guide walks you through creating a standout hotel reception area using Foyr Neo, covering everything from feature walls to lighting placement.

Creating the Feature Wall

  • Establish a feature wall behind the reception counter.
  • Use the resize tool to cover the entire backdrop.
  • Add panels from the catalog for visual interest.
  • Clone and group panels for a cohesive look.

Positioning the Reception Desk

  • Select a suitable reception desk from the catalog.
  • Position it correctly in relation to the feature wall using the move tool.
  • Allow space for staff movement and guest interaction.
  • Apply consistent textures to the desk using the Clone texture tool.

Wall Textures

  • Choose and apply textures from the catalog.
  • Maintain consistency across all walls.
  • Add feature walls where appropriate.
  • Resize elements for proper proportions.

Creating Visual Interest

  • Select complementary wall decor and artwork.
  • Ensure cohesive texture choices in the reception area.
  • Enhance blank spaces with art to increase visual appeal.

Primary Seating Space

  • Arrange chairs from the catalog conversationally.
  • Use the rotate tool to adjust orientation.
  • Select a coffee table matching seating height.
  • Apply consistent upholstery textures.

Secondary Seating Area

  • Add a wall panel backdrop.
  • Place a sofa and resize to fit the space.
  • Include a coffee table with decor.
  • Add artwork above seating to create a focal point.

Luxury Touches

  • Add a fountain beside the reception back wall.
  • Include a proportionally sized long mirror.
  • Position wall lamps at appropriate heights.
  • Incorporate plants to bring in natural elements.

Floor Treatments

  • Place a rug to define seating areas.
  • Choose sizes that complement furniture placement.
  • Select textures that align with the design scheme.

Technical Lighting Setup

  • Switch to 2D ceiling mode for precise placement.
  • Adjust fixture heights in 3D mode.
  • Combine ambient, task, and accent lighting for balance.
  • Ensure lighting enhances the overall design.

Preparing for Presentation

  • Switch to render mode and adjust environment and lighting settings.
  • Preview the space for final adjustments.
  • Use 4K render option for high-quality client presentations.

Keep these technical aspects in mind for a professional hotel reception area:

  • Maintain circulation paths (minimum 1.2m for primary pathways).
  • Design reception desk height between 90-110cm.
  • Provide adequate lighting levels (250-300 lux).
  • Plan for ADA/accessibility requirements.
  • Allow sufficient queuing space (1.5-2m) in front of the desk.
